Résumé
The Specialized Rockhopper is a versatile cross-country bike with a lightweight A1 aluminium frame that offers good traction and stability, making it suitable for upgrades as riding skills improve. While it excels in efficiency and climbing, some reviews note it can feel nervous on descents and lacks the fun factor of more trail-focused bikes. The bike's components are generally praised, though the fork and tyres receive mixed feedback.

| Cadre | Specialized A1 Premium Aluminum, Trail 29er Geometry, fully butted w/ tapered headtube, forged dropouts, replaceable alloy derailleur hanger |
|---|---|
| Fourche | SR Suntour XCM-LO 29"", hydraulic damping w/ lockout, coil/MCU spring, 1-1/8"" steel steerer, alloy disc only post-mount lower, 30mm stanchion, preload adj. S: 80mm, Others: 100mm travel Voyager: 100mm Type de ressort: Ressort |
| Pédalier | Shimano, Octalink spline, cartridge bearings, 73mm shell |
| Casque | 1-1/8"" w/ lower bearing reducer, Campy style, integrated full cartridge bearings |
| Tige | Specialized 3D forged alloy, 4-bolt clamp, 6-degree rise, 31.8mm |
| Guidon | Specialized flat bar, double-butted 6061 alloy, 700mm wide, 10-degree backsweep, 4-degree upsweep, 31.8mm |
| Selle | Specialized Body Geometry Rockhopper, steel rails, 143mm |
| Tige de selle | Alloy, 2-bolt, micro-adjust, 12.5mm offset, 30.9mm Type: Rigide |
| Pédales | Composite platform, w/ reflectors, 9/16"" |
| Poignées | Specialized Body Geometry XCT, Kraton w/ gel, closed end, 132mm, lock-on |
| Derailleur arriere | Shimano Alivio, 9-speed, SGS cage |
|---|---|
| Dérailleur avant | Shimano Acera, 9-speed, 34.9 clamp, high-mount, bottom-swing |
| Manivelle | SR Suntour XCR, 9-speed, Octalink |
| Manettes | Shimano Acera, 9-speed Rapidfire Plus, SL type w/ optical display |
| Cassette | Shimano, 9-speed, 11-34 |
| Chaîne | KMC X9 |
| Freins | Front: Tektro HD-M330, hydraulic disc, dual piston, 180mm rotor, Rear: Tektro HD-M300, hydraulic disc, dual piston, 160mm rotor Type: Tektro Disque hydraulique |
| Leviers de frein | Tektro, hydraulic lever |
| Jantes | RH Disc 29"", alloy double-wall, 26mm, pin joint, 32h |
|---|---|
| Rayons | Stainless, 14g (2.0mm) |
| Moyeu avant | Specialized disc, alloy, Hi Lo flange, RCC ball bearing system, steel axle, QR, 32h |
| Moyeu arrière | Specialized disc, alloy, Hi Lo flange, RCC ball bearing system, steel axle, steel cassette body, QR, 32h |
| Pneus | Front: Specialized Ground Control Sport, 29x2.1"", wire bead, 60TPI, Rear: Specialized Ground Control Sport, 29x2.1"", wire bead, 60TPI |
